<p>Insurance for local nationals should be taken very seriously.  You must use a locally admitted insurance company or locally licensed insurance company.  This means, if you want to insure Brazilians in Brazil, you need to use a Brazilian insurance company.  You cannot use a U.S. plan even if it&#8217;s an international insurance plan like CIGNA International in most instances.  Getting this wrong can be CRIMINAL in many countries.</p>
<p>Multinational Pooling is an &#8220;easy&#8221; and cost effective way for a company to insure their local nationals and accomplishes two main objectives:</p>
<ol>
<li>It lessens the work load.  In the old days if you had local nationals in 5 countries you had to &#8220;figure out&#8221; the insurance in those countries yourself or forced to use some local broker you did not know or trust.  Now you can work through a multinational pooling company that will have insurance company partners in each country where you have and employ local nationals.  They can coordinate a global program for you.</li>
<li>For cost savings.  Economies of scale mean you can get better pricing by working through a multinational pooling company and all the individual countries can be added up to form one large / collective experience rated group.  This means the home office can receive a dividend check (for surplus) if, collectively the countries have favorable claim experience even if a few countries do poorly.</li>
</ol>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>For multinational employers considering multinational pooling to cover their local nationals worldwide the number 1 question we are asked is what are the advantages and specifically how do these advantages translate to &#8220;our specific organization internationally.&#8221;</p>
<p>We hope you will speak to us about the latter which we will do without consulting fees, but as for the advantages, we have put together a comprehensive list below:</p>
<p>A multinational pooling program where a local insurance company in the pool is used to cover local nationals keeps the employer in compliance.  In many countries it is simply illegal to use a non-admitted insurer to cover local nationals.</p>
<p>Ease of implementation.  Do you have local nationals in 10 countries?  Using a multinational pooling network vs. &#8220;doing it ourselves&#8221; can save about a year of time and effort.  This is very simplistic but a major advantage.</p>
<p>The local pooling network insurer satisfies the local tax and legal regulations and maintains the plan design and premium payments seamlessly.  Local law changes on plan design are immediately reflected by the local insurer in the multinational pool.</p>
<p>A pooling arrangement facilitates vastly improved reporting so, at a glance the home office can see what is going on in each country.</p>
<p>By bundling insurance risk through multinational pooling, total insurance expense can be reduced and additional savings are possible through international dividends if their claims experience is positive.  After the final accounting, a dividend (refund) check can be returned to the parent company.</p>
<p>Multinational pooling enables the multinational employer to get closer to experience rating on a global basis, while still ensuring appropriate risk protection.  This is especially true if the group size in some countries is small.</p>
<p>The underwriting terms locally may be more favorable because a company participates in a multinational pool.  For example, guaranteed issue limits for life insurance amounts without medical evidence may be increased just for being in the multinational pool.</p>
<p>There is a degree of leverage the multinational pooling network has over the local insurance companies that the company would not be able to achieve on their own (unless perhaps you are GE or Boeing or a company with 50,000 or more local nationals!)</p>
<p>Global financial accounting provides a simpler perspective of insurance policies across borders and within countries. This improves the flow of information and transparency in the details including premiums paid, commissions and claims paid, allowing for more control. A better understanding facilitates improved risk management.</p>
<p>In summary, multinational pooling makes things much easier, ensures legal compliance, and saves money.  There are very few down sides.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>AIG, IGP, ING, ABC, XYZ.  It matters not what multinational pooling company you are looking at, the company with the best &#8220;natural pool&#8221; will have an advantage when competing to be the multinational pooling network of choice.</p>
<p>What is a natural pool?  A natural pool exists where the multinational pooling network being looked at has superior insurance company partners in all the countries, or at least, the most important countries where local nationals need to be insured.  If a company looking at Multinational Pooling has 80% of their local nationals in three countries, the multinational pooling network with strong partners in those three countries have the strongest chance of success.</p>
<p>If a large multinational employer has employees in 25 countries, there may only be 1 or 2 pooling companies that have strong partners in ALL countries, or only 1 may have a natural pool.  A multinational pooling network with network partners in only 15 of 25 countries needed by the client is far from having a natural pool.</p>
<p>When the country list for pooling needs is long, or the countries more difficult (Vietnam vs. the United Kingdom for example), this ability to create a natural pool may become far more important than any other aspect or criteria when it comes to selecting the multinational pooling network that will be asked to provide the admitted insurance for local nationals.  For example, services, administration, features, and even price take a back seat.</p>
<p>When looking at multinational pooling networks, look for the natural pool first like looking for the corner pieces of a jigsaw puzzle.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Rule #1 in international employee benefits.  Local national employees need to be insured by locally admitted insurers (not offshore plans) in a benefit structure that is compliant with local labor laws.  Multinational pooling can certainly help accomplish this.</p>
<p>For more about what multinational pooling is, please see the post under Multinational Pooling General and Misc.  Each pooling company will have wholly owned or partnership companies in each country where you employ local nationals that are admitted insurers in those countries.</p>
<p>Using non-admitted solutions for local nationals in many countries is a crime.  With multinational pooling networks, you are assured the network partner company in each country is admitted.  In addition to avoiding criminal penalty, using admitted companies have other advantages such as the ability to take a tax deduction on premium paid for example.</p>
<p>Companies that have a smaller number of local nationals that do not participate in a multinational pooling arrangement may even be tempted to place local nationals under an offshore expatriate insurance program.  Avoid this if at all possible.  Many of the pooling companies today have smaller employee per country needs than existed 5 years ago.</p>
